Prologis Surpasses Earnings Expectations
Prologis (PLD) has captured the attention of investors, with its stock climbing 4.3% due to impressive quarterly earnings and an optimistic adjustment to its annual guidance. For the second quarter, the company reported core funds from operations (FFO) per share at $1.46, comfortably beating the market consensus of $1.42. Additionally, revenue hit $2.18 billion, outpacing expectations set at $2.02 billion. This financial momentum led Prologis to revise its annual core FFO guidance to between $5.75 and $5.80 per share. Furthermore, the company announced updated acquisition and disposition targets for 2025, signaling its strategic growth trajectory.
Forecasts from Wall Street Analysts
Analysts have set optimistic one-year price targets for Prologis Inc (PLD, Financial). Based on the insights of 18 analysts, the average target price is $118.66, with estimates ranging from a high of $150.00 to a low of $95.00. Brokerage Recommendations and GF Value
The consensus recommendation from 24 brokerage firms places Prologis Inc (PLD, Financial) at an average rating of 2.3, which categorizes it within the "Outperform" spectrum. This rating framework operates on a scale from 1 to 5, where 1 represents a Strong Buy, and 5 indicates a Sell.
According to GuruFocus estimates, the forecasted GF Value for Prologis Inc (PLD, Financial) in one year is $142.67. This suggests a striking upside of 26.17% from the current market price of $113.08. The GF Value is an evaluation of the stock's fair trading value, determined through historical trading multiples, previous business growth, and future performance expectations.
